Hi,

I created a generic agent to change the owner from OTRS Admin to whosever queue it goes into. So I have:

Ticket Filter:
Queue: Marlene 
State: New
Agent/Owner: Admin OTRS 

Ticket Action:
Set new agent/new owner: Marlene
Set new ticket lock: lock

When I run this, it creates a new ticket for each ticket it assigned her the owner of:

It says,
"Hi Marlene,

Ticket [1003240] is assigned to you by Admin OTRS.

Comment:

So when I ran this generic agent, it created 20 tickets, since it affected 20 tickets of Marlene’s. All my agents want to be set up like this, so how can I do this without having new tickets created?
She has her notifications turned off, so I don’t know why this is happening.

First question - how do I stop it from doing this?

Second question - I can’t get generic agent to run automatically - I put it on 10 minutes, 0 hours, and to run every day. It doesn’t run unless I click ‘run now’. 

Also (third question), can’t I just make it automatically run for every new ticket that comes in?